Environmental Education Schools in Montana
In 2020-2021, 3 students earned their Environmental Education degrees in MT.
In this state, Environmental Education is the 26th most popular major out of a total 38 majors commonly available.

Jobs for Environmental Education Grads in Montana
In this state, there are 10,710 people employed in jobs related to an environmental education degree, compared to 3,072,510 nationwide.
Wages for Environmental Education Jobs in Montana
Environmental Education grads earn an average of $52,360 in the state and $62,200 nationwide.

Environmental Education Careers in MT
Some of the careers environmental education majors go into include:
Job Title | MT Job Growth | MT Median Salary |
---|---|---|
High School Teachers | 2% | $49,030 |
Elementary School Teachers | 2% | $49,920 |
Middle School Teachers | 2% | $56,380 |
